Situated in the sweet spot between Parkdale and Little Portugal, 16 Brock Avenue offers a rare blend of neighborhood soul and contemporary polish. This two-storey row home provides three bedrooms and three bathrooms, designed for a family that wants the vibrance of Toronto without sacrificing the peace of a real home. The main floor is a functionally balanced, featuring an open-concept living and dining area. A dedicated separate office (that can be used as a bedroom) on the main level provides flexibility. The back of the home opens up into a bright, modern kitchen equipped with updated appliances and a clean aesthetic. From here, you transition to a covered patio that serves as a private urban oasis. It's an ideal setup for hosting rain-or-shine barbecues or providing a secure, shaded area for children to play throughout the seasons. Beyond the front door, the lifestyle perks are hard to beat. You are steps away from some of the city's most celebrated dining and coffee culture, with easy access to the TTC for seamless commuting. With the lush expanses of both Trinity Bellwoods and High Park nearby, weekend nature escapes are as simple as a short walk. ***Pictures from Previous Listing***

Who lives here?

Roncesvalles, Toronto is a west Toronto neighbourhood notable for its singles, renters, university grads, executives and education, law & public sector and arts & culture professionals. Residents tend to be younger with a significant number of adults aged 30 to 54.
